If you’ve ever walked through a Spanish-speaking country, you’ve probably seen signs like Prohibido el paso or Baños. These public notices are a fun and natural way to build your Spanish vocabulary.

Common Spanish Signs

  • Prohibido fumar – No smoking
  • Salida – Exit
  • Empuje – Push
  • Jale – Pull
  • Baños – Restrooms
  • No hay paso – Do not enter
  • Entrada – Entrance

Why This Works

Signs are short, repetitive, and easy to remember. I used to take pictures of signs while traveling and review them later. It was a fun way to learn without opening a textbook.
